What will be your daily pursuit?

Pursuit is seeking a highly skilled and motivated Director of Finance Shared Services to lead our Accounts Receivable, Accounts Payable, and Payroll Accounting Teams. This position will be an integral member of the Chief Accounting Officer leadership team and will be responsible for significant change management efforts and other process improvements, as the company works to better serve its partners in operations and throughout the company by assessing and modernizing its procure-to-pay systems, point-of-sale systems, and other technology implementations. This role is also critical in ensuring compliance with U.S. GAAP and SOX. The ideal candidate will bring strong leadership capabilities, deep accounting expertise, and advanced IT system implementation experience in the accounting shared services space – preferably in the hospitality industry.

What will your compensation be?

The salary range for this role is $160,000/year to $190,000/year. This role is eligible for a yearly 20% bonus and annual RSU grant. Pursuit offers a full suite of benefits, including discounts at our hotels, restaurants, and attractions, flexible time off, and a 401k contribution matching plan. 

What will you do in this job?

Finance Shared Services

  • In partnership with the Chief Accounting Officer and other senior leadership, this position is responsible for setting the strategic direction for the key processes of the Accounts Receivable, Accounts Payable, and Payroll Accounting teams.
  • Lead and manage the Shared Services teams (3 direct reports, total team ~15), responsible for:
    • Accounts Payable: Ensure timely and accurate processing, vendor and contract compliance, and continuous process improvement of the Procure-to-Pay process flow to enable strategic outcomes.
    • Accounts Receivable: Ensure timely billing and collections of outstanding balances, and continuous improvement of the Invoice-to-Cash process flow to improve visibility and decision making.
    • Payroll: Oversee payroll accounting, ensuring accuracy and regulatory compliance.
  • This position will be a critical thought partner in the Finance IT roadmap project to enable future scalability of the shared service functions.
  • This position will be responsible for the overall “customer experience” for internal business partners.
  • Exceptional communication skills are essential for success in this role, as the Director will regularly engage with leadership, cross-functional teams, and external partners.

Internal Reporting & KPI Analysis

  • Key performance indicators and leadership directives will guide your decisions to drive a culture of continuous improvement.
  • Provide guidance on organizations, policies and the way the shared service group will deliver against their transactional and strategic responsibilities in the future based on the overall goals of the organization

Internal Controls & Compliance

  • Ensure compliance with Sarbanes-Oxley controls; work closely with internal audit and other stakeholders related to recurring controls and new system implementations.
  • Partner with accounting leadership to design and optimize internal controls, including automation and system improvements.

Leadership & Team Development

  • Influence and gain alignment from key stakeholders around a business case for change and work with existing process owners to plan and execute against the established roadmap.
  • Lead and develop high-performing teams; must have at least 6 years of experience managing accounting teams in a growth-oriented environment.
  • Foster a culture of continuous improvement, collaboration, and high performance.
